Mr. Speaker, I rise to present two petitions on behalf of the residents of my riding of Niagara West on Bill C-9.
In both petitions, the petitioners are concerned that the Liberal and Bloc amendments to Bill C-9 could be used to criminalize passages from sacred texts. The petitioners also say that the state has no place in the religious texts or teachings of any faith community. They believe freedom of expression and religion are fundamental rights that must be preserved.
Finally, the petitioners call upon the government to protect religious freedom, uphold the right to read and share sacred texts, and prevent government overreach into matters of faith.
